AMBA总线协议,APB\AHB\AXI\ACE的区别和联系
时间: 2023-08-22 12:07:33 浏览: 387
AMBA(Advanced Microcontroller Bus Architecture)总线协议是由ARM公司提供的一种用于处理器与外设之间通信的标准总线架构。在AMBA总线协议中,存在多个协议,其中包括APB(Advanced Peripheral Bus)、AHB(Advanced High-performance Bus)、AXI(Advanced eXtensible Interface)和ACE(AXI Coherency Extensions)。下面是它们之间的区别和联系:
1. APB(Advanced Peripheral Bus):APB是AMBA总线协议的简化版本,主要用于低带宽外设的连接。它采用简单的访问协议,时钟频率较低,适用于较慢的外设。APB总线具有较低的复杂性和较低的功耗。
2. AHB(Advanced High-performance Bus):AHB是AMBA总线协议中的高性能总线,用于连接处理器、高速内存和高性能外设。它支持多主机和多从机配置,并提供高带宽、低延迟的数据传输。AHB总线具有分层的架构,可以有效地管理总线带宽和资源。
3. AXI(Advan
相关问题
amba、ahb、apb、axi
这是关于总线协议的IT类问题。
AMBA (Advanced Microcontroller Bus Architecture)、AHB (Advanced High-performance Bus)、APB (Advanced Peripheral Bus)、AXI (Advanced eXtensible Interface) 都是由 ARM 公司提出的总线协议。这些协议主要用于系统-on-chip (SoC) 设计中,以实现不同模块(如处理器、存储器、外设等)之间的通信和数据交换。其中,AMBA 是一个整体的总线架构,而 AHB、APB、AXI 则是 AMBA 的三个不同的总线协议。AHB 是一种高性能总线,用于连接处理器和高速外设,APB 是一种低带宽总线,用于连接低速外设,AXI 是一种高性能、低延迟的总线,可以连接高性能处理器和高速外设。
axi apb ahb
这是关于 AMBA 总线协议的缩写,分别代表了 AXI、APB 和 AHB。其中,AXI(Advanced eXtensible Interface)是 ARM 公司推出的高性能、高带宽的总线协议,用于连接高性能处理器和高性能外设;APB(Advanced Peripheral Bus)是一种低功耗、低带宽的总线协议,用于连接低速外设;AHB(Advanced High-performance Bus)是一种高性能、高带宽的总线协议,用于连接高性能处理器和低速外设。
阅读全文